The question was raised whether tests of abstract ability were valid for cross-cultural comparisons. The first group of Ss consisted of 27 boys, about 15 years of age, from the Accra urban area, all of whom received the Goldstein-Scheerer Cube Test. The second group consisted of 317 boys who received the Raven Progressive Matrices Test on three successive weeks. The third group consisted of 32 boys who took the Kohs Block Design Test, administered and scored according to McConnell. The results showed that the cube Test performance is affected by environmental influences, and that the Progressive Matrices is susceptible to practice effects. Paradoxically the third group did about as well as McConnell's Ss on the Kohs Blocks who were shown to perform at a level comparable to Wechsler's standardization group. In the adult hair follicle the dermal papilla plays a crucial role in the dermal-epidermal interactions that control hair production and events of the growth cycle. It has previously been shown that cultured cells from rat vibrissa follicle dermal papillae can stimulate hair growth when implanted into amputated follicles. This study investigated the effects of implanting low-passage cultured papilla cells into small incisional wounds in the rat ear pinna. The groups of fibers that emerged from wound sites were much larger than local hairs, and often had vibrissa-type characteristics. Later-passage papilla cells or cultured skin fibroblasts failed to elicit the same response. Histology revealed that big follicles were formed when papilla cells were trapped between the cut edges of the epidermis. Abnormally large follicles were seen at wound sites many months post-operatively. Independent of epidermal influence, cultured papilla cells in the wound dermis formed rounded papilla-like aggregates that also persisted until biopsy. A previously described method of wrapping papilla cells in glabrous epidermis was less successful in percentage terms but resulted in the production of one very large vibrissa-type follicle and fiber. These results further illustrate that the inductive powers and developmental information retained by cultured dermal papilla cells parallel the properties of their embryonic precursors; the findings may have implications for human hair growth.  相似文献
